See below. I think it’s worth a push and I’m happy to do this, though you may have better relationships with the 8th
Floor than me. In my eyes we already have approval to launch from a few weeks ago as we have an approval to hire up
to two postmaster NEDs (i.e. so I don’t think this needs to go into the November meeting and can be done outside, and
delegated). Otherwise we will probs recommend to POL that they can announce next week that they will be opening the
process for applications very shortly (i.e. they can announce but they can’t start the process without approval).

Given next week is a particularly good opportunity to get the word out — they have two engagement activities with
postmasters I think — it would be a shame to miss it.

Let me know what you want to do... Clearly our preference is to get this moving (not least as there might be another POL
related submission going to the 11 November meeting, re. the CFO).

Hi all

With apologies for overriding the previous SoS office steer, this should no longer be delegated. Please can you work with
the appointments team to have this cleared by Spads and Minister Scully ready for a SoS decision on 11 November (his
next meeting on appointments).

Hi Sonny, Jamie,

Further to Ministerial and SpAds support for postmaster representation on the POL Board (below), POL have designed a
proposed approach for the recruitment process. Ash has confirmed delegation of this matter to Minister Scully, after
SpAds clearance.

All appointments to the POL Board must be approved by the BEIS SoS as sole shareholder and whilst an appointment
would be in February 2021, this is to sight Ministers on the approach. This would be so POL can announce the details of
the scheme to the postmaster community once approval has been received. POL are planning to provide details of the
scheme on Friday 6 November.

We would note that this appointment is atypical to a usual NED appointment because the NEDs will be from the
postmaster community. POL are determined to rebuild relations with postmasters following the litigation settlement and
Ministers and officials are in strong support of this commitment.

POL have a number of engagement activities next week with the postmaster community and it is an excellent opportunity
to provide details on the postmaster NED initiative. The concept of which has been already communicated to postmasters
following Ministerial support. It will be important to maintain momentum following positive developments with the recently

announced Independent Inquiry.

Summary: Post Office Limited (POL) want to launch the process to appoint two NEDs from the postmaster community to
represent postmasters at Board level. This submission seeks your approval for the proposed approach to recruitment (Annex
A). In principle approval was provided by SoS and Minister Scully for the creation of postmaster NEDs in July 2020.

Timing: Approval by Thursday 5 November, to enable POL to formally launch the postmaster NED recruitment campaign on
Friday 6 November. The POL Board approved the process on Tuesday 27 October.

Recommendations: You approve POL's approach to the recruitment process for two postmaster NEDs and provide input
on whether you would like BEIS representation on the Independent Panel. POL's Board has a strong preference for the
Panel to be independent of POL and BEIS.

Further to the commission to the respond to the letter from the POL CEO regarding postmaster representation on the POL
Board (attached), we have drafted a suggested reply and accompanying advice for approval by SoS.

All appointments to the POL Board must be approved by the BEIS SoS as sole shareholder and whilst an appointment
would be a number of months away, we feel it important to sight SoS on POL's intentions and request his approval for the
broad direction of travel before responding to Nick letter. This would be so POL can announce their intentions to the
postmaster community once approval has been received.

Purpose

This note provides an update to POL's proposal for 1 — 2 Postmaster Non-Executive Director (NED) roles on their board
and on the engagement POL has had with postmasters regarding their relationship model. The POL CEO, Nick Read, has
written to Minister Scully requesting the Department's agreement in principle to the broad direction of travel. Officials are

supportive of POL's proposal and we ask for the Secretary of State's approval for POL to announce their intentions to the
postmaster community.

Timing

Routine — we request a decision next week, if possible, so POL can socialise this with the postmaster community.
